Young Kenneth M purchased $68K of BW

Young Kenneth M (Chief Executive Officer) purchased 7,000 shares of Babcock & Wilcox Enterprises, Inc. (BW) at $9.65 on 2026-08-12.

Babcock & Wilcox (BW): This Legacy Power Company Just Found Its AI Gold Rush

Babcock & Wilcox (BW) reported Q2 revenue of $319.7M, up 130% YoY, and raised its full-year adjusted EBITDA target to $80M-$105M. The company's project pipeline now exceeds $14B, driven by AI and data center demand, with significant increases in bookings and backlog. However, labor shortages and noncash charges pose challenges, and growth remains sensitive to execution risks.
